重命名SQLServer数据库的方法

来源:asp之家 时间:2012-07-11 15:39:37 

企业管理器中没有改数据库名的功能,如果一定要用企业管理器来实现,你可以备份数据库,然后还原,在还原时候可以指定另一个库名,然后再删除旧库就行了。

这里以 SQLServer 20000 为例,旧数据库名字为 Admin10000, 新数据库名字为 jb51.net。

第一步、备份数据库

打开企业管理器
-- 右键一个数据库
-- 所有任务
-- 备份数据库
-- 目的--备份到中选择添加
-- 输入一个备份的文件名(注意,如果原来有文件名,要删除它)
-- 确定

第二步、还原数据库,并指定一个新库名,并且修改物理文件名。

企业管理器--右键 "数据库 "--所有任务--还原数据库
-- "还原为数据库库" 中输入还原后的数据库名 jb51.net
-- 还原选择 "从设备 "--选择设备--添加--添加你的备份文件--确定,回到数据库还原的界面
-- 备份号--选择内容--选择你要恢复那次备份的内容
-- 选项--将 "移至物理文件名 "中的物理文件名修改为你的数据文件要存放的文件名,这里修改为 jb51.net_Data.MDF(数据库文件) 和 jb51.net_Log.LDF(日志文件)
-- 如果要还原的数据库已经存在,选择 "在现有数据库上强制还原 "
-- 确定

第三步、修改逻辑文件名

如果想修改逻辑文件名,可以查询分析器里输入

alter database [jb51.net]
modify file ( name='Admin10000_Data', newname='jb51.net_Data')

alter database [jb51.net]
modify file ( name='Admin10000_log', newname='jb51.net_log')

第四步、最后删除旧的数据库

标签:重命名,SQLServer,数据库
0
投稿

猜你喜欢

  • ASP编程入门进阶(十四):Browser & Linkin

    2008-06-12 07:08:00
  • 经验:解决DB2中出现的SQL1032N错误现象

    2009-09-02 14:10:00
  • ASP 下载时重命名已上传文件的新下载文件名的实现代码

    2012-11-30 20:33:45
  • asp如何读取Windows的信息文件(.ini)?

    2009-11-20 18:27:00
  • 网站防止采集方法全攻略

    2007-09-05 19:57:00
  • 各个版本IE合集下载,共存无冲突

    2007-11-29 13:12:00
  • 使用IP地址来统计在线人数方法

    2007-08-13 12:51:00
  • 通过VB6将ASP编译封装成DLL组件最简教程 附全部工程源文件

    2012-11-30 20:20:50
  • 非常全面的实用JavaScript开发工具列表

    2010-01-05 16:44:00
  • 快速图片链接批处理

    2007-02-03 11:39:00
  • 为MySQL提权简单方法

    2009-08-29 15:21:00
  • ASP 验证码的程序及原理

    2010-04-24 15:56:00
  • asp无组件上传并插入到数据库里

    2008-10-24 10:04:00
  • 解决MSSQL下“不能在手动或分布事务方式下创建新的连接”的问题

    2008-07-15 12:48:00
  • SQL Server的BUILTIN\\Administrators用户

    2009-02-04 13:51:00
  • 防盗链接ASP函数

    2011-03-07 11:02:00
  • AJAX简单应用实例-弹出层

    2011-04-14 10:55:00
  • 网页优化之加速图片显示(CSS Sprite)

    2007-09-29 21:39:00
  • HTML 5 正在改变 Web

    2008-09-15 08:20:00
  • 如何为Access数据库表添加日期或时间戳

    2008-11-21 12:46:00
  • asp之家 网络编程 m.aspxhome.com